Flames McKenzie: Bennett expected to have shoulder surgery. Could be out for months

Bob McKenzie @TSNBobMcKenzie
CGY expected to clarify today but sounds as tho shoulder surgery is more likely than not for Sam Bennett. If so, he'll be out months.

edit:

Bob McKenzie @TSNBobMcKenzie
Not doing surgery on Bennett is apparently a possibility, as in rest and rehab, but long-term best interests for recovery may be surgery.

Bob McKenzie @TSNBobMcKenzie
In any case, Bennett not likely to be playing for awhile and he won't be a consideration for Canada's national junior team.

Bob McKenzie @TSNBobMcKenzie
Bennett suffered a shoulder injury in CGY's pre-season but he also battled through shoulder issues much of last season in KGN.

Bob McKenzie @TSNBobMcKenzie
Prior to draft, KGN GM Doug Gilmour said: "Nobody knows he played with shoulder ailment for much of the year. It wasn't the type of thing...

Bob McKenzie @TSNBobMcKenzie
...that needed surgery but it showed that this guy is a warrior. He plays through pain. I'll be the first to stick up for him."
